How to Frame a Large Bathroom Mirror with Clips
Framing a large bathroom mirror with clips is a great way to add a touch of style and elegance to your bathroom. Here are the steps on how to do it:
Materials You'll Need:
- Large bathroom mirror
- Mirror clips
- Measuring tape
- Pencil
- Level
- Screwdriver or drill
Instructions:
Determine the Placement of the Clips:
Measure and mark the desired height and width of the frame on the wall where you want to hang the mirror. Use a level to ensure the lines are straight.
Attach the Clips to the Wall:
Hold the clips in place along the marked lines and use a screwdriver or drill to secure them into the wall.
Insert the Mirror into the Clips:
Carefully lift the mirror and slide it into the clips from the top. Gently press down on the mirror to engage the clips.
Secure the Clips:
Once the mirror is in place, tighten the screws on the clips to secure it firmly.
Center and Level the Mirror:
Use a level to check if the mirror is centered and level. Adjust the clips as needed.
Finishing Touches:
If desired, you can add decorative trim or molding around the frame to enhance the look.
Tips:
- Use clips specifically designed for large mirrors to ensure proper support.
- Make sure the clips are installed securely to prevent the mirror from falling.
- If the mirror is particularly heavy, you may need to use additional clips for support.
- For a more polished look, paint the clips to match the color of the mirror frame or wall.
- Framing a large bathroom mirror with clips is a relatively easy and affordable way to upgrade the style of your bathroom.
